Etymology: Hypostomus: Greek, hypo = under + Greek, stoma = mouth (Ref. 45335)bimbai: Named for José Manoel dos Reis Machado (1899-1974), the mestre Bimba. Mestre [master] is the higher hierarchical category of the Brazilian fighting sport Capoeira.
Eponymy: José Manoel dos Reis Machado (1899–1974), commonly called Mestre Bimba, was a master practitioner of the Brazilian martial art of capoeira. [...] (Ref. 128868), visit book page.

This species is distinguished from all its congeners, except H. microstomus, H. margaritifer, H. roseopunctatus by the following set of characters: a few teeth on upper jaw (23-39 per premaxilla) and the pale dots over body (vs. having either larger number of teeth and/or dark spots on body); differs microstomus, roseopunctatus by having 23-39 slender teeth per premaxilla (vs. robust premaxillary teeth, 8-14 in microstomus and 6-16 in roseopunctatus); differs from H. margaritifer by having slender premaxillary teeth (vs. robust), by having a stouter body, head depth 68.1-75.1 % HL (vs. 52.6-66.7% HL), and by having the dorsal-fin spine shorter, its length similar to head length - dorsal-fin spine 57.9-84.9 % of predorsal length (vs. dorsal-fin spine clearly longer than head length and usually almost similar to predorsal length-dorsal-fin spine 71.4-111.1 % of predorsal length) (Ref. 124776).

Facultative air-breathing in the genus (Ref. 126274); Collected at the depth of approximately 30 meters over rocky bottom in areas with slow water flow (Ref. 124776).

Zawadzki, C.H. and I. de Souza Penido, 2021. Hypostomus bimbai and H. pastinhai two new depth-sheltered species of Hypostomus (Teleostei: Loricariidae) from the lower Rio São Francisco basin, Brazil. Ichthyol. Explor. Freshwat. 2021. (Ref. 124776)
